The brief

What to know about Alyangula.

The postcode for Alyangula is 0885 (NT).

Alyangula (0885) sits in the East Arnhem region of the Northern Territory.

Alyangula has roughly 751 residents, with a young-family demographic. Households are dominated by renters. Daily life is car-dependent: most residents drive to work, school and the shops.

Who lives here

Demographics.

The 2021 Census put Alyangula's population at 751, with a median age of 34. That sits as a young-family demographic. Households are dominated by renters (5% own, 67% rent), which shapes everything from school catchment stability to how often properties turn over. The household mix skews family-dominated (75% family households, 25% lone person), so amenity decisions tend to follow what families want: parks, schools, supermarkets.
